Hi All,

Executing SQL statement like

Drop error table for TableX;

Alter TableX Add COLUMN_NAME varchar(20);

Results in an error:

Drop Error: Falied 3932: Only an ET or null statement is legal after a DDL statement

Executing it line by line works fine but as an entire SQL statement it causes this error message.

Anyone has an explanation for this perhaps?



Teradata Employee

Re: Drop Error: Falied 3932

Teradata requires that a DDL statement be the last/only statement in a unit of work - it must be committed before any additional statement can be submitted.

And a multi-statement request is implicitly a unit of work.